HOW TO USE (3 SIMPLE STEPS):
- Wet your brush and swirl it directly onto the solid soap.
- Gently agitate the bristles on the textured silicone pad (heart or moon ridges).
- Rinse under warm water until the water runs clear. Pat dry.

When should I rinse and dry my brushes?
When should I rinse and dry my brushes?
Rinse until the water runs clear, reshape the bristles, then lay flat to dry. Don’t let the ferrule (metal bit) rest facing down when drying - it can collect water and degrade glue.
